Russia gathers troops on the Ukrainian border as Putin signs a constitutional amendment that could keep him in power until 2036. We also find out the latest business news from Bloomberg’s Yuan Potts and our New York correspondent reports from the vaccine queue. Plus: we discuss North Korea’s coronavirus-inspired boycotting of the Olympics and the latest edition of Outpost News.
